Green Music Posters is an initiative by the ARTEMIS – AEC Goes Green Working Group. Using the power of music as a communication tool, the posters aim to raise awareness of climate change and the environmental challenges our planet faces daily.

Covering topics from ecomusicology to sustainable art, soundscape composition to eco-friendly touring, these posters present 15 digital postcards featuring compositions inspired by or connected to nature. The selected pieces span various genres and styles, yet all harness music’s ability to convey a powerful message—whether through inspiration, structure, choice of instruments, use of technology, or performance setting.

Each poster includes:

  • A brief explanation of the piece and its connection to an environmental issue
  • Key facts illustrating the environmental issue 
  • A QR code linking to a recording of the composition

The Green Music Posters highlight themes such as climate change, rising temperatures, natural disasters (floods, ice melting), deforestation, forest fires, and pollution.

Combining artistic expression with environmental awareness, the posters were showcased at AEC events in 2023. To bring all the featured pieces together in one place, the AEC Goes Green WG has also created a curated playlist, making the compositions easily accessible for listening.

Designed to raise awareness within HMEIs, institutions are encouraged to share these posters with staff and students and/or display them on their premises. They can also serve as a valuable starting point for discussions on the relationship between art, sustainability, and ecological responsibility within curricula and artistic practice.
